Butternut Squash Soup Recipe – Roasted & Creamy Soup
Butternut Squash Soup
Butternut squash soup is a dish that perfectly marries comfort and sophistication. Its naturally sweet, creamy texture and vibrant orange color make it as beautiful to serve as it is satisfying to eat. When prepared correctly, the roasted butternut squash melts into a smooth, velvety base that carries aromatic vegetables and carefully chosen spices, creating a soup that is rich, layered, and deeply satisfying. This soup has a unique balance: it is hearty enough to feel like a full meal while remaining light and wholesome, making it ideal for a variety of occasions from weeknight dinners to holiday gatherings.
What sets butternut squash soup apart is the way it transforms simple ingredients into a dish that feels indulgent without heavy cream or dairy. Roasting the squash caramelizes its natural sugars, adding a nutty undertone and deep, complex flavor that makes every spoonful irresistible. Aromatics like onions, garlic, and celery infuse the soup with subtle layers of flavor, while spices such as cinnamon, nutmeg, or smoked paprika create warmth and depth. This roasted butternut squash soup is versatile, allowing home cooks to experiment with additions like roasted apples, pumpkin, or a splash of plant-based cream, all while maintaining a healthy, nourishing dish.
Why You’ll Love This Recipe
This butternut squash soup recipe is designed to be both approachable for home cooks and sophisticated enough to impress guests. Roasting the squash before blending intensifies its natural sweetness and adds a depth of flavor that simple boiling cannot achieve. The velvety texture is naturally created by the squash itself, so there is no need for heavy creams, yet the result is still luxuriously smooth. This combination of richness and simplicity makes it a perfect choice for anyone seeking hearty, satisfying soup that is also healthy.
Another reason to love this recipe is its adaptability and convenience. It can be made ahead and stored in the fridge or freezer without losing flavor or texture, making it ideal for meal prep or entertaining. You can customize the flavor profile easily: a touch of smoked paprika for warmth, roasted apples for sweetness, or a swirl of cashew cream for indulgence. Its vibrant color, comforting aroma, and layered flavors ensure it looks as good as it tastes, making it a crowd-pleaser for family dinners, casual lunches, or festive occasions. Each element, from the roasted squash to the aromatic vegetables and gentle spices, works together to create a soup that is nourishing, flavorful, and worth returning to again and again.

Preparation and Cooking Time
Ingredients
Substitution Notes:

Step-by-Step Instructions

Step 1: Roast the Squash
Preheat the oven to 400°F (200°C). Toss the cubed butternut squash with 1 tablespoon olive oil, salt, and pepper. Spread evenly on a baking sheet and roast for 25-30 minutes until tender and lightly caramelized. Roasting enhances the natural sweetness and adds depth to your soup.

Step 2: Sauté Aromatics
In a large pot, heat the remaining tablespoon of olive oil over medium heat. Add chopped onion and sauté for 5-6 minutes until translucent. Stir in garlic and cook for another minute until fragrant. This step builds the aromatic base of the soup.

Step 3: Combine and Simmer
Add the roasted squash to the pot with onions and garlic. Pour in vegetable broth and stir in nutmeg and cinnamon. Bring to a gentle boil, then reduce heat and simmer for 10-15 minutes to let the flavors meld together.

Step 4: Blend the Soup
Use an immersion blender to purée the soup until smooth. Alternatively, transfer the soup in batches to a blender and blend until creamy. Be careful of hot splashes. For extra creaminess, stir in plant-based milk or coconut milk at this stage.

Step 5: Adjust Seasoning and Serve
Taste and adjust seasoning with additional salt, pepper, or spices as needed. Serve hot, garnished with chopped parsley or chives for color and freshness.
How to Serve
Butternut squash soup is as visually appealing as it is flavorful, so presentation matters. Serve the soup in clean, modern bowls to highlight its vibrant orange hue. Garnish each portion with freshly chopped parsley or chives, and add a delicate swirl of plant-based cream or coconut milk for contrast and creaminess. This simple touch instantly elevates the dish, making it feel elegant and inviting.
For added texture and interest, consider topping the soup with crunchy elements such as roasted pumpkin seeds, lightly toasted nuts, or crispy chickpeas. These toppings not only provide a satisfying bite but also enhance the visual appeal of the soup. A sprinkle of smoked paprika or a few drops of flavored oil, like truffle or walnut, can add a gourmet touch without overwhelming the natural flavors.

Pair the soup with complementary sides to create a complete meal. Crusty bread, garlic toast, or warm whole-grain rolls work beautifully for dipping and balancing the sweetness of the squash. Light salads with fresh greens, roasted root vegetables, or a simple grain salad offer a contrast in texture and flavor, while maintaining a wholesome, seasonal feel.
For special occasions or entertaining, serve the soup in hollowed-out mini pumpkins or small ramekins for a visually striking presentation. Layer the garnishes consistently across all servings for a polished, professional look. Whether it’s a casual weeknight dinner, a cozy lunch, or a holiday starter, thoughtful plating, garnishes, and sides turn this roasted butternut squash soup into a memorable and satisfying dish for any table.
Additional Tips
Recipe Variations
These variations allow you to adapt the soup to different seasons, tastes, and occasions. They also provide opportunities to experiment with textures, flavors, and garnishes while keeping the base recipe simple and approachable. Each twist offers a new dimension, ensuring your butternut squash soup remains a versatile, go-to recipe in your kitchen.
Freezing and Storage
Nutritional Information (per serving)
Final Words
Cooking butternut squash soup at home is more than just preparing a meal; it is an opportunity to connect with seasonal ingredients and explore flavors that are both comforting and vibrant. By roasting the squash first, you unlock its natural sweetness and create a depth of flavor that turns a simple soup into a dish worthy of any table. The combination of creamy texture, aromatic spices, and colorful garnishes makes this soup visually appealing, inviting, and satisfying to every sense.
This soup is not only delicious but also versatile. You can easily adapt it with additions like apples, roasted pumpkin, or warming spices such as cinnamon and nutmeg. Each variation allows you to create a slightly different flavor profile, keeping the dish fresh and exciting, whether it’s served as a weeknight dinner or a centerpiece for a festive meal. Its adaptability also makes it perfect for meal prep, as it stores well in the fridge and freezes beautifully without losing its creamy consistency.
Beyond its flavor and texture, making butternut squash soup at home gives you control over every ingredient, ensuring that your dish is wholesome, fresh, and tailored to your dietary preferences. With just a few simple techniques roasting, simmering, and blending you can create a soup that tastes rich and indulgent while remaining healthy. This roasted butternut squash soup is a celebration of seasonal produce, a comforting hug in a bowl, and a recipe that will quickly become a go-to in your culinary repertoire. By making it yourself, you not only enjoy a nutritious and satisfying dish but also the joy of crafting something truly nourishing from scratch.
FAQ’s
Butternut Squash Soup Recipe – Roasted & Creamy Soup
Course: Soup Recipes6
servings15
minutes40
minutes180
kcalIngredients
2 medium butternut squashes, peeled, seeded, and cubed
2 tablespoons olive oil
1 large onion, chopped
3 garlic cloves, minced
4 cups vegetable broth
1 teaspoon salt, adjust to taste
½ teaspoon black pepper
½ teaspoon ground nutmeg
½ teaspoon ground cinnamon
½ cup unsweetened plant-based milk or coconut milk (optional for extra creaminess)
Fresh parsley or chives for garnish
Directions
- Preheat the oven to 400°F (200°C). Toss the cubed butternut squash with 1 tablespoon olive oil, salt, and pepper. Spread evenly on a baking sheet and roast for 25-30 minutes until tender and lightly caramelized. Roasting enhances the natural sweetness and adds depth to your soup.
- In a large pot, heat the remaining tablespoon of olive oil over medium heat. Add chopped onion and sauté for 5-6 minutes until translucent. Stir in garlic and cook for another minute until fragrant. This step builds the aromatic base of the soup.
- Add the roasted squash to the pot with onions and garlic. Pour in vegetable broth and stir in nutmeg and cinnamon. Bring to a gentle boil, then reduce heat and simmer for 10-15 minutes to let the flavors meld together.
- Use an immersion blender to purée the soup until smooth. Alternatively, transfer the soup in batches to a blender and blend until creamy. Be careful of hot splashes. For extra creaminess, stir in plant-based milk or coconut milk at this stage.
- Taste and adjust seasoning with additional salt, pepper, or spices as needed. Serve hot, garnished with chopped parsley or chives for color and freshness.
Notes
- Always roast the squash first to bring out its natural sweetness.
- Use high-quality vegetable broth for deeper flavor.
- Blend in batches if needed to ensure smooth texture without splashing.
- Fresh herbs added at the end maintain color and bright flavor.
- For a velvety texture without milk, purée thoroughly using a high-powered blender.
- Add a squeeze of lemon juice at the end to enhance and balance the flavors.
- Store leftovers in airtight containers to maintain freshness and flavor.
